    In a random bootleg of Sonic the Hedgehog for the Nintendo Entertainment System, Dr. Eggman was hatching yet another one of his dastardly schemes, when at some point, something had gone wrong. This mishap corrupted the game heavily, killing everyone but its two main characters, Sonic and Eggman. Their dialouge goes:

    For Sonic, it was a nightmare. Not only was everything in his world slowly dying, he was changed for the worse, as he was stuck being either blind or mute depending on whatever he was doing.

    On the other hand, Eggman, who never really cared about anyone in the first place, found himself in a grander position than he was before. Realizing that his world is but a video game, he started planning on ways to escape. His newfound strength certainly helped as well.

    Of course, Sonic was unaware of these revelations. Fueled with anger and guilt over the supposed deaths of everyone, Sonic attacked Eggman with everything he could throw at him. Sonic would destroy Eggman's mech, causing it to fall from the sky and explode into a ball of fire, taking the mad doctor with it.

    But it wasn't enough. As it turned out, Eggman had turned immortal from that incident so long ago.

    For some info about the Eternal Rivals:

    • Sonic and Eggman are, just as usual, bitter rivals, their animosity growing even further after the incident that caused their world to become destroyed.

    • Sonic is the same as he always was, a hero fueled with determination to do what is right. After the events that corrupted the game he lived in, Sonic had become desperate to stop Dr. Eggman, his guilt over the world's destruction only adds fuel to the fire.

    • Eggman is also the same man he was in the classic games, only less comical. A maniac obsessed with breaking out into the real world. Uncaring about everything that had transpired, nor about the revelation that his world is a game, Eggman is much more dangerous here than he was before.
